Since the publication of the first edition of this seminal textbook, the tourism economics landscape has undergone many changes. In this concise revised edition, the authors have incorporated new approaches and ideas influencing tourism economics and policy. This includes discussions of the implications of the sharing economy and its effect on industry structure in accommodation and transport, and Artificial Intelligence (AI) techniques that are being increasingly employed in tourism forecasting. It also includes new material on surface and marine transport, resident quality of life issues, the price mechanism, the economic contribution of tourism, tourism and economic growth, and tourism and sustainable development. It remains an important and accessible text for students, researchers and practitioners in tourism economics and tourism policy.

Dwyer, Larry: -

Larry Dwyer is Visiting Research Professor at University of Technology, Sydney, Australia. He is also Adjunct Professor at Griffith University, Australia and University of Ljubljana, Slovenia.

Dwyer, Wayne: -

Wayne Dwyer is a former Senior Lecturer in economics and finance at the University of Western Sydney, Australia.

Forsyth, Peter: -

Peter Forsyth is Adjunct Professor, Monash University, Melbourne, Australia.
